Long Son Pagoda

Visit the iconic white giant Buddha statue and enjoy breathtaking panoramic views of Nha Trang city.

A. Overview

Long Son Pagoda is the most famous Buddhist temple in Nha Trang. It is best known for the massive white statue of Gautama Buddha sitting on top of the hill, which can be seen from many parts of the city. The pagoda features beautiful mosaic dragons and traditional Asian architecture.

B. Price & Services

  • Entrance Fee: Free.
  • Parking: Small fee if you go by motorbike (usually 5,000 - 10,000 VND).

C. Useful Tips

  • The Stairs: To reach the giant Buddha statue, you need to climb 193 steps. It’s a good workout, but there are resting spots along the way, including a stop at the reclining Buddha statue.
  • Scams: Be careful of “fake monks” or people offering you incense or fans for “free” and then asking for a lot of money. Just say “No, thank you” and walk past them.
  • Dress Code: Wear respectful clothing that covers your shoulders and knees if you plan to enter the main temple hall.
